Transaction 32e0629e825416d419dd4da979430b242581c98306c685e100584c8cd1d0e6f5

1 Input
2 Outputs
  • 32e0629e825416d419dd4da979430b242581c98306c685e100584c8cd1d0e6f5:0
  • value  1000000
    address  2N8W73Xw8NQsw9X4JM3FeVDBX4hZVVhGFqP
  • 32e0629e825416d419dd4da979430b242581c98306c685e100584c8cd1d0e6f5:1
  • value  19695921
    address  2NFtWhyyKeEn9GJJKKpBR8hwWZgmXSsCBjd